Output 23850e0d70e230a74751ac676aacc87d68154bf4c24054b6e7328ecb346b0011:3

value
2292733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d3c2628abc725bf233725701741e541d9b20274 OP_EQUAL
address
3BebdgaBCUeLXjVZCNJ5zHfXeJavwKTGLp
transaction
23850e0d70e230a74751ac676aacc87d68154bf4c24054b6e7328ecb346b0011
confirmations
119136
spent
true